India's nuclear weapons spending rose in 2025: How does it compare with China and Pakistan?
Global spending on nuclear weapons hit an all-time high of nearly $119 billion in 2025, a 19% increase, fueling concerns of a new arms race. China is identified as the fastest-growing nuclear power, while major nations are modernizing arsenals and increasing deployable warheads despite declining stockpiles.

28 lakh candidates for 32,679 vacancies: Oppn. attacks U.P. govt. over ‘mounting unemployment’
According to the Uttar Pradesh Police Recruitment and Promotion Board (UPPRPB), 28,86,797 candidates have applied to compete for 32,679 vacancies over three days (June 8, 9 and 10) across the State.
